WebStep 1: Reinstall the driver. Connect your iPhone to the PC. Press Windows + X key and selectDevice Manager from the context menu. Spot and expand the “iPhone Device ”. Right click on the driver and select “Uninstall”. Check the box beside “Delete the driver software for this device”. Click Ok. WebTransfer photos from an iPhone to your PC. First, connect your iPhone to a PC with a USB cable that can transfer files. Turn your phone on and unlock it. Your PC can’t find the device if the device is locked. On your PC, select the Start button and then select Photos to … WebFeb 11, 2024 · On a Mac, open Finder, select iPhone > Photos.
